NC Central gets by Maryland Eastern Shore 66-62
PRINCESS ANNE, Md. -- Jeremy Ingram had 14 points as North Carolina Central came back to take a 66-62 victory over Maryland-Eastern Shore Monday night.
NC Central, which has now won eight straight games, held a slim lead most of the second half and was ahead 60-56 when KyRee Jones made a 3-pointer and Francis Ezeiru made two free throws to give UMES a 61-60 lead with 2:08 remaining. Emanuel Chapman answered with two free throws and Karamo Jawara made a layup to give NCCU a 64-61 advantage with 18 seconds left.
Alfonzo Houston and Jordan Parks had 11 points apiece for NCCU (16-5, 7-1 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ference).
Hakeem Baxter led UMES with 17 points, Troy Snyder added 12 with eight rebounds and Ezeiru had 11 points for UMES (3-16, 1-6).
NCCU held a 41-39 halftime advantage.
